Intel Core i3-540 Shadow of War Benchmarks - Can Core i3-540 Run Shadow of War?

Entry-level Desktop processor released in 2010 with 2 cores and 4 threads. With base clock at 3.06GHz, max speed at 3.06GHz, and a 73W power rating. Core i3-540 is based on the Clarkdale 32nm family and part of the Core i3 series.
